The profit of a firm is described by the following function: f(Q) = -4Q^3 +48Q^2 - 117Q - 100 where Q is the quantity produced a) Find the stationary points for this function b) Using the first derivative test, find for what value of Q is the profit maximised. c) Find the feasible values of Q where the graph of the profit function is concave up. Show working
